What is Ferric Pyrophosphate Hydrate?

Ferric pyrophosphate hydrate is a hydrated form of ferric pyrophosphate, represented by the chemical formula Fe2P2O7·xH2O. This compound consists of iron (Fe) in the ferric state, combined with pyrophosphate ions (P2O7). The presence of water molecules in its structure contributes to its hydrated form, making it essential for various applications.

Properties of Ferric Pyrophosphate Hydrate

Ferric pyrophosphate hydrate possesses several notable properties:

– Solubility: It is sparingly soluble in water, which is advantageous for certain pharmaceutical and industrial applications.
– Stability: The compound is stable under normal conditions, making it suitable for long-term use in various formulations.
– Color: Typically, it appears as a reddish-brown powder, which can be visually appealing in certain applications.

Applications of Ferric Pyrophosphate Hydrate

1. Pharmaceutical Industry

Ferric pyrophosphate hydrate is widely used in the pharmaceutical sector, particularly in iron supplementation formulations. Its bioavailability makes it an effective source of iron for treating iron deficiency anemia. Unlike other iron salts, ferric pyrophosphate hydrate can minimize gastrointestinal side effects, improving patient compliance.

2. Food Industry

In the food industry, ferric pyrophosphate hydrate acts as a food additive and fortifying agent. It is often used to enrich foods with iron, catering to populations that may lack adequate iron intake. Its integration into food products helps combat nutritional deficiencies and promotes overall health.

3. Cosmetics

The cosmetic industry also utilizes ferric pyrophosphate hydrate due to its coloring properties. It can be found in various cosmetic formulations, providing a natural tint while also offering potential benefits for skin health.

4. Agriculture

In agriculture, ferric pyrophosphate hydrate can be used as a micronutrient source for plants. Iron is essential for plant growth, and its inclusion in fertilizers can enhance crop yield and quality.
